Cooling Down the U.S. with Maximum Heat Pump Adoption

Cooling Down the U.S. with Maximum Heat Pump Adoption

Please join the Clean Cooling Collaborative along with our partners Energy SolutionsVEIC, and Arup as they share highlights from their new report on the opportunity to increase heat pump use in the U.S. and sustainably meet both cooling and heating needs.

This report provides insights to inform policy and program design to reduce greenhouse gas emissions through the equitable and expanded adoption of heat pumps for both cooling and heating needs.

In this webinar, the team will share key findings from this latest research, modeling, and analysis.
